Beschreibungen

<div><div>This book is one of the first to explore aviation and aircraft leasing and its values establishing it as a standalone investable asset class within the larger real assets industry. Airplanes are a crucial but capital-intensive component of the global economy. The author, as an academic, researcher, appraiser, advisor and businessperson in the industry, bridges a gap in the existing literature with his analysis of the underlying aviation asset class return and risk profile. The book describes the characteristics, dynamics and drivers of the global, Asia and China specific aviation and leasing landscapes. Recent effects of COVID-19 on aviation and an analysis of the drivers affecting cross border mergers and acquisitions in the industry are also investigated. The book includes 20+ years of empirical aircraft valuation evidence and analysis of its characteristics establishing the aircraft and sub-segments as asset classes. In addition, characteristic comparisons to other real asset subclasses and benchmarks are examined. This book will be of interest to academics, financiers, investors, industry participants and more general aviation enthusiasts.</div><div><br></div><div><br></div></div>

<div><b>David Yu</b> Ph.D., CFA is a finance professor at New York University Shanghai where he teaches and specializes in cross border investing and financing with a focus on real assets including aviation.&nbsp; He is Chairman of China Aviation Valuation Advisors (CAVA) and its sister firms, Asia Aviation Valuation Advisors (AAVA), Korea Aviation Valuation Advisors (KAVA). Prof. Yu is Co-Founder of Inception Aviation Holdings, a family aviation investment and financing firm.&nbsp;</div><div><br></div>
